(Irvine, CA) A fatal incident occurred Sunday night, resulting in at least one death. On October 19, a motorcycle and an SUV were involved in a collision on Santiago Canyon Road near Irvine Lake, as reported by the California Highway Patrol. Authorities were informed of the incident at approximately 8:23 p.m. close to Red Rock Canyon Road. According to witnesses, the initial impact occurred when a motorcycle crashed into a red SUV. Shortly after, the SUV lost control, went off the road, descended a slope, and collided with a tree. Santiago Canyon Road had debris spread out in every lane, leading to a temporary closure of the road. Emergency responders, including paramedics and firefighters, quickly arrived at the location, and the Orange County Coroner’s Office was notified at 9:50 p.m. to verify at least one death. The reason behind the accident is still being examined. Insights regarding the collision on Santiago Canyon Road.
